Ok, here's the situation:

 

The problem is that the Stop and Fast/Slow switches just refuse to work. Once in a while, they will switch like they are supposed to, but usually not. I can still hit Bypass and Fast/Slow simultaneously and edit the parameters, but once that is done, they are useless. No switching from Fast to Slow, no Stopping the virtual Leslie.

 

I opened it up and everything looked solid--not dirty or dusty, nothing loose. And yet, when I closed it up the same problem persisted.
